Garbage disposals slice up undesirable foods. But waste disposal unit weren’t implied to chop up everything. Waste disposal unit can end up being damaged by misuse as well as poor upkeep. If you‘ve moved into an older house inspect the waste disposal unit. Over time the electric motor can wear down. And also waste disposal unit blades obtain harmed by putting metal objects inside.
When your waste disposal unit does not work food wastes will trigger undesirable odors. And water will certainly back up in your drain. Accumulated grease and also oils harden and also stay inside your waste disposal unit. Ultimately they’ll make their method right into your drain and also P-Trap.

Ensure to never ever leave any type of combustible liquids near your hot water heater. Certain fluids like gasoline, solvents, or adhesives are combustible, and if left also near the hot water heater, can fire up. Area it much away from your water heating system if you have to have these fluids in your basement.
When your toilet clogs as well as a bettor will certainly not launch it, attempt a storage room auger. This tool showcases a handle that you revolve in order to feed a line right into the toilet drainpipe. When you get rid of the auger from the drain, the clog must include it, unless it's past the size to which the auger could reach.
When handling a plumbing concern that is outside the home, understand that all of it is not yours to fix. The city is in charge of part of this pipes so don't do repairs on it unless it is yours. work is done incorrectly, you could be held responsible for any kind of damages.
In order to keep your trash disposal in ideal working problem, run it often. Simply an easy One Minute each day under cold water can keep it running smooth and clean. If not run on a regular basis, your disposal could be prone to rust that will at some point make it inoperable.
Prior to beginning on a plumbing job, certain that you understand where the shutoff valve for water residence is, along with the valves for turning off specific frameworks like sinks, bathrooms, etc. By doing this, if something fails, you'll be able to stop the water flow.
To keep your drains relocating freely and also free from substances and also buildup, pour a fifty percent cup of baking soda followed by a cup of white vinegar down each drainpipe as soon as a month. The frothing action helps to press stuck substances via the pipe, while the vinegar counteracts odors. You can follow this option with a kettle of boiling water for added cleansing power.
Making sure your sump pump will certainly run in an emergency, regularly examination it by including a number of buckets of water into the sump pit. The pump ought to activate, turn and also remove the water off ease. Do this routinely, specifically if your sump pump doesn't run that typically, to guarantee it will work when required most.

Determining And Fixing Plumbing Noises In Your Home
To diagnose loud plumbing, it essential to establish initial whether the unwanted audios take place on the system's inlet side-in various other words, when water is transformed on-or on the drain side. Noises on the inlet side have actually varied reasons: too much water pressure, used shutoff as well as tap parts, incorrectly attached pumps or various other home appliances, inaccurately put pipeline bolts, and also plumbing runs including a lot of tight bends or various other limitations. Noises on the drain side usually originate from inadequate area or, as with some inlet side sound, a layout consisting of limited bends.
Hissing
When a faucet is opened slightly typically signals excessive water stress, hissing noise that takes place. Consult your regional public utility if you suspect this trouble; it will have the ability to tell you the water stress in your location and can set up a pressurereducing shutoff on the inbound supply of water pipeline if essential.
Thudding
Thudding noise, commonly accompanied by trembling pipes, when a faucet or device shutoff is switched off is a condition called water hammer. The sound and vibration are brought on by the resounding wave of pressure in the water, which instantly has no location to go. Often opening a shutoff that releases water rapidly into an area of piping containing limitation, elbow joint, or tee fitting can produce the very same condition.
Water hammer can usually be treated by setting up installations called air chambers or shock absorbers in the plumbing to which the trouble shutoffs or faucets are linked. These devices allow the shock wave developed by the halted flow of water to dissipate airborne they have, which (unlike water) is compressible.
Older plumbing systems may have short upright sections of capped pipeline behind wall surfaces on tap competes the same objective; these could eventually loaded with water, decreasing or damaging their efficiency. The remedy is to drain the water supply completely by turning off the major water supply valve and also opening all taps. Open the major supply valve and close the faucets one at a time, starting with the faucet nearest the valve and ending with the one farthest away.
Babbling or Shrilling
Intense chattering or shrieking that takes place when a valve or tap is activated, which generally goes away when the fitting is opened totally, signals loosened or malfunctioning interior components. The service is to replace the shutoff or faucet with a brand-new one.
If they are incorrectly connected, appliances as well as pumps such as washing equipments and also dishwashers could transfer motor sound to pipes. Connect such products to plumbing with plastic or rubber hoses-never stiff pipe-to isolate them.
Various other Inlet Side Noises
When the pipes are making noise, you could commonly pinpoint the location of the issue if the pipes are revealed; just comply with the audio. Probably you will discover a loose pipe hanger or an area where pipes lie so near flooring joists or other mounting items that they clatter versus them. Connecting foam pipeline insulation around the pipelines at the point of contact ought to treat the trouble. Make sure straps and wall mounts are safe as well as provide ample support. Where possible, pipeline fasteners should be affixed to large architectural components such as foundation walls rather than to mounting; doing so decreases the transmission of resonances from pipes to surface areas that could intensify and transfer them. If attaching fasteners to framework is inevitable, wrap pipes with insulation or various other resistant material where they contact bolts, and also sandwich completions of new bolts between rubber washing machines when installing them.
Dealing with plumbing runs that experience from flow-restricting limited or numerous bends is a last hope that must be taken on just after seeking advice from a proficient pipes professional. This circumstance is fairly common in older homes that might not have actually been constructed with indoor plumbing or that have seen a number of remodels, particularly by beginners.
Drainpipe Sound
On the drainpipe side of pipes, the principal goals are to get rid of surface areas that can be struck by falling or rushing water as well as to shield pipes to consist of unavoidable audios.
In brand-new construction, tubs, shower stalls, bathrooms, and also wallmounted basins and sinks must be set on or versus resilient underlayments to minimize the transmission of noise through them. rather than older types even if codes in your area still allow utilizing older fixtures.
Avoid transmitting drains in wall surfaces shared with rooms and also bed rooms where people collect. Walls including drains ought to be soundproofed as was defined earlier, utilizing double panels of sound-insulating fiberboard and wallboard. Pipes themselves could be wrapped with unique fiberglass insulation made for the function; such pipes have a resistant plastic skin (often including lead). Outcomes are not always acceptable.
